WASHINGTON, D.C. — This week, the House Committee on Homeland Security, led by Chairman Mark E. Green, MD (R-TN), held its annual Worldwide Threats hearing to examine ongoing threats to the homeland. Witnesses included Department of Homeland Security (DHS) Secretary Alejandro Mayorkas,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) Director Christopher Wray, and National Counterterrorism Center (NCTC) Director Christine Abizaid.

Director Wray confirmed the national security threat posed by the nearly 1.8 million gotaways and the rising number of individuals on the terrorist watchlist apprehended crossing the Southwest border, as well as the more 7.8 million individuals encountered by Customs and Border Protection (CBP) since Biden and Mayorkas took office. Mayorkas could not confirm whether every suspected terrorist that crosses the Southwest border illegally is detained by CBP, and throughout his testimony, consistently refused to answer direct questions about the national security consequences of his open-borders policies.

Robert Legare via CBS News: Law enforcement has “multiple investigations into individuals affiliated” with Hamas, FBI director tells Congress

“The head of the FBI told Congress Wednesday that federal law enforcement officials have launched “multiple investigations into individuals affiliated” with Hamas since the terrorist group attacked Israel last month, but they have not seen evidence of a specific credible threat.

“The most immediate concerns, he said, include ‘homegrown violent extremists’ inspired by terrorist groups and ‘domestic violent extremists targeting Jewish Americans or other faith communities.’ 

“FBI Director Chris Wray is testifying before the House Homeland Security Committee on Wednesday, alongside Homeland Security Secretary Alejandro Mayorkas and Christine Abizaid, director of the National Counterterrorism Center. 

“‘In a year where the terrorism threat was already elevated, the ongoing war in the Middle East has raised the threat of an attack against Americans in the United States to a whole ‘nother level. Since Oct. 7, we’ve seen a rogue’s gallery of foreign terrorist organizations call for attacks against Americans and our allies,’ Wray told the committee in his opening remarks. He added, ‘Given those calls for action, our most immediate concern is that individuals or small groups will draw twisted inspiration from the events in the Middle East to carry out attacks here at home.’

“Since the Hamas attacks on Israel — and Israel’s subsequent strikes against the Hamas-controlled Gaza Strip — the FBI director has said the U.S. intelligence community has been most concerned about lone-wolf style assailants, inspired by the terrorist group, targeting Western nations — and this after Hamas, al-Qaeda, and ISIS have issued calls to action.”

John Binder via Breitbart: FBI Director Wray Confirms Illegal Alien Terrorists Have Slipped into U.S. Through Southern Border

“During a House Homeland Security Committee hearing, Wray seemingly acknowledged that illegal aliens on the federal government’s “Terrorist Watch List” are ending up in the U.S. after arriving at the U.S.-Mexico border.

“The admission from Wray comes as the latest Department of Homeland Security (DHS) data reveals that 13 illegal aliens on the Terrorist Watch List were encountered at the nation’s border in October — more than the total number apprehended from 2018 through 2020, when former President Donald Trump was in office.

“Most recently, as Breitbart News detailed, an illegal alien — wanted for terrorism in Senegal — was released into the U.S. interior by Biden’s DHS after crossing the border. Soon after his release, the FBI notified DHS that the illegal alien was, in fact, wanted for terrorism.

The illegal alien was then arrested just blocks from One World Trade Center in New York City. He remains in DHS custody pending deportation.”
